Boost Your Home's Comfort and Energy Efficiency with Window Film
Window film delivers a simple and cost-effective way to enhance the comfort and energy efficiency of your home. By applying a thin, transparent layer of film to your windows, you can reduce solar heat gain in the summer, keeping your home cooler and more comfortable. Conversely, in the winter, window film can help trap heat, lowering your energy bills.
Beyond its thermal benefits, window film also defends your furniture and furnishings from harmful UV rays. This prevents fading and discoloration, preserving the appearance of your belongings. Moreover, certain types of window film can improve your privacy by obscuring views from the outside.
